Here are the foremost regular anxiety attack symptoms:

    1. You expertise blushing, flushing, and rashes or blotches
    2. A lump or ‘frog’ in your throat
    3. You’re feeling Chills and hot flushes
    4. Numbness or tingling anyplace in your body
    5. Your chest constricts, abdomen starts hurting, nausea sets in
    6. You are feeling an urge to alleviate yourself
    7. Your heart beats faster, could miss a beat (Tachycardia)
    8. You get light headed, dizzy, and confused (from adrenaline)
    9. You’ll feel ‘disconnected’ from reality, or ‘outside’ of oneself
    10. You will start to expertise paranoia, ‘losing management’, and ‘going crazy’
